Confucianism• Not considered a religion, but a way of life which is based on
the teachings of its founder
• Founded in China
• Created by Chinese Philosopher Confucius – 551-479 BCE
– Believed he could bring peace to ancient China
• His teachings stressed Family Importance– Children should respect their parents – Subjects should respect their ruler– Rulers should treat their subjects fairly

Hinduism• One of the oldest religions in
the world.• over 80% of Indians are Hindu• Do not following teachings of a
man.• Believe in many gods who are
all images from a single god Brahma – Not Polytheistic
![Page 8: Religions of Southern and Eastern Asia: Buddhism, Hinduism, Shintoism and Confucianism SS7G12 The student will analyze the diverse cultures of the people.](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022081501/56649d345503460f94a0abce/html5/thumbnails/8.jpg)
Hinduism• Followers of the Hindu religion believe..
– Karma : a positive and negative force caused by a persons actions; determines ones position in life.
– Reincarnation- Ultimate goal is to reach moksha (freedom from reincarnation)
– No one sacred text. Rather, there are many texts like the Vedas that teach Hindus behavior
![Page 9: Religions of Southern and Eastern Asia: Buddhism, Hinduism, Shintoism and Confucianism SS7G12 The student will analyze the diverse cultures of the people.](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022081501/56649d345503460f94a0abce/html5/thumbnails/9.jpg)
Hinduism
• Hindus also believe in the Caste System– Brahmans (priests)– Kashatriyas (soldiers)– Vaishyas (merchants)– Shudras (laborers)

Buddhism• Religion founded in India, based on the
teachings of its founder
• Founded by Siddhartha Gautama (a Hindu) who was searching for enlightenment
• Became enlightened while sitting under a Bo or Bodhi tree– Named Buddha (means enlightened one)
![Page 13: Religions of Southern and Eastern Asia: Buddhism, Hinduism, Shintoism and Confucianism SS7G12 The student will analyze the diverse cultures of the people.](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022081501/56649d345503460f94a0abce/html5/thumbnails/13.jpg)
Buddhism• Followers do not believe in a god, but
rather the teachings of Buddha– Four Noble Truths and Eight Fold Path– Tripitaka (holy book)– Ultimate goal is to reach Nirvana (Perfect
Peace)– Reincarnation- a cycle of birth and rebirth
• Behavior in present life determines what you will be in next life
• Worship in Temples called Pagodas.

Shintoism• Earliest known religion of Japan
• Centers around Kami– The spirit of a god
• Unlike Islam, Buddhism, or Hinduism Shintoism has not spread to other parts of the world. – No rules for moral living– No concepts of a single god
![Page 17: Religions of Southern and Eastern Asia: Buddhism, Hinduism, Shintoism and Confucianism SS7G12 The student will analyze the diverse cultures of the people.](https://reader035.fdocuments.in/reader035/viewer/2022081501/56649d345503460f94a0abce/html5/thumbnails/17.jpg)
Shintoism• Shintoists….– Reverent to nature, life, birth, and fertility– Physical purity more important than moral
purity– Worship their ancestors in Shrines
• Believe ancestors become Kami
• Many people who practice Shintoism also practice another religion.
• Shamans are Shinto Priests who communicate with the spirits
• A Tori is the gate to all Shinto Shrines
